Работа с электронными таблицами часто выходит за рамки простого суммирования столбцов или построения графиков. В ситуациях, когда необходимо найти оптимальное значение формулы, изменяя определенные ячейки, на помощь приходит мощный аналитический инструмент — Поиск решения. Однако многие пользователи сталкиваются с проблемой: кнопка просто отсутствует на интерфейсе, и кажется, что функционал утерян или недоступен в их версии программы.
На самом деле этот модуль является встроенной надстройкой, которая по умолчанию отключена, чтобы не загромождать интерфейс новичкам. В этой статье мы разберем, где именно искать скрытую функцию, как ее активировать в разных версиях офисного пакета и какие нюансы существуют при работе с ней на macOS и Windows. Вы научитесь не только находить инструмент, но и правильно настраивать параметры для сложных вычислений.
Отсутствие видимой кнопки не означает, что программа не способна выполнять сложные математические операции оптимизации. Достаточно выполнить несколько простых шагов в меню настроек, чтобы разблокировать этот потенциал. Давайте подробно рассмотрим алгоритм действий для различных операционных систем и версий табличного процессора.
Что представляет собой надстройка Поиск решения
Поиск решения (Solver) — это специализированный модуль, входящий в состав Microsoft Excel, предназначенный для решения задач оптимизации. Он позволяет находить оптимальное значение целевой ячейки, изменяя значения в других, связанных с ней ячейках, при соблюдении заданных ограничений. Этот инструмент широко используется в финансовом моделировании, логистике и инженерных расчетах.
В отличие от стандартной функции Подбор параметра, которая меняет только одну переменную, данный инструмент способен работать с множеством изменяемых ячеек одновременно. Он использует сложные алгоритмы, такие как симплекс-метод или эволюционный алгоритм, для нахождения наилучшего результата. Без активации этой надстройки доступ к данным вычислительным мощностям невозможен.
⚠️ Внимание: Инструмент работает только с числовыми данными. Если в связанных ячейках содержится текст или ошибки формул, процесс вычисления может завершиться неудачно или выдать неверный результат.
Важно понимать, что это не просто кнопка, а целый движок вычислений, который требует четкой постановки задачи. Пользователь должен определить целевую функцию, переменные и ограничения. Только после грамотной настройки модель начнет работать корректно, предоставляя точные данные для принятия решений.
Как включить Поиск решения в Excel на Windows
Процесс активации на операционной системе Windows унифицирован для большинства версий, начиная с Excel 2010 и заканчивая актуальными подписками Microsoft 365. Все действия производятся через главное меню настроек программы. Вам необходимо перейти на вкладку Файл в левом верхнем углу ленты меню.
В открывшемся списке выберите пункт Параметры, расположенный в самом низу. Откроется диалоговое окно настроек Excel, где в левой колонке нужно выбрать раздел Надстройки. В нижней части окна, в поле "Управление", убедитесь, что выбрано значение Надстройки Excel, и нажмите кнопку Перейти....
Перед вами появится небольшое окно со списком доступных, но неактивных модулей. Найдите в списке строку Поиск решения (или Solver Add-in) и установите галочку напротив нее. После нажатия кнопки OK на ленте меню, во вкладке Данные, в крайней правой группе Анализ, появится соответствующая кнопка.
Активация инструмента на macOS
Владельцам компьютеров Apple также доступен этот мощный функционал, однако путь к его включению немного отличается из-за особенностей интерфейса macOS. Сначала откройте программу и в верхнем меню выберите Сервис (Tools). В выпадающем списке найдите пункт Надстройки Excel....
В открывшемся окне поставьте флажок напротив пункта Поиск решения. Если система запросит подтверждение установки или обновления компонентов, согласитесь с действиями. После закрытия окна настроек проверьте вкладку Данные на ленте — кнопка должна появиться в группе Анализ.
В некоторых старых версиях Excel для Mac (например, 2011 года) интерфейс может отличаться, и надстройка может называться Solver.xlam. В таком случае может потребоваться ручной поиск файла надстройки в системных папках приложения, но в современных версиях Office 365 и Excel 2019+ процесс полностью автоматизирован.
- 🍏 Откройте меню "Сервис" в верхней строке экрана.
- 🍏 Выберите "Надстройки Excel" из списка.
- 🍏 Поставьте галочку напротив "Поиск решения".
- 🍏 Проверьте появление кнопки в группе "Анализ".
Стоит отметить, что на Mac алгоритмы вычислений могут работать немного иначе из-за различий в архитектуре процессоров, хотя для большинства стандартных задач разница незаметна. Важно следить за тем, чтобы версия Office была обновлена до последней, чтобы избежать конфликтов совместимости.
Где находится кнопка после включения
После успешной активации надстройки, кнопка Поиск решения располагается на вкладке Данные. Она находится в крайней правой части ленты, в группе инструментов под названием Анализ. Рядом с ней обычно располагаются кнопки Анализ "что если" и Таблица данных.
Если вы не видите вкладку Данные на ленте, возможно, она скрыта. Нажмите правой кнопкой мыши на любую свободную область ленты и выберите Настроить ленту.... В правом столбце списка основных вкладок убедитесь, что стоит галочка напротив пункта Данные.
Для быстрого доступа можно добавить кнопку на панель быстрого доступа (Quick Access Toolbar). Для этого нажмите правой кнопкой мыши на саму кнопку Поиск решения и выберите Добавить на панель быстрого доступа. Теперь она будет доступна в верхней части окна программы в любой момент, независимо от открытой вкладки.
Настройка параметров и ограничений
После запуска инструмента открывается диалоговое окно, требующее заполнения нескольких полей. Первое и самое важное — Оптимизировать целевую функцию. Здесь указывается ячейка, содержащая формулу, результат которой нужно максимизировать, минимизировать или привести к определенному значению.
Далее следует поле Изменяя ячейки переменных. Это диапазон ячеек, значения которых программа будет подбирать. Важно, чтобы эти ячейки влияли на целевую функцию через формулы. Третий блок — В соответствии с ограничениями — позволяет задать условия, например, что переменные должны быть целыми числами или не превышать определенного значения.
В нижней части окна выбирается метод решения. Для линейных задач подходит Простая симплекс-линейная, для нелинейных — Поиск решения нелинейных задач (GRG), а для сложных задач с разрывами — Эволюционный поиск. Правильный выбор метода критически важен для получения корректного результата.
⚠️ Внимание: Если вы не зададите ограничения на неотрицательность переменных, программа может выдать отрицательные значения, что в некоторых бизнес-моделях (например, количество товара) будет означать ошибку.
После настройки всех параметров нажмите кнопку Найти решение. Программа запустит процесс итераций. Если решение найдено, появится окно с отчетом, где можно выбрать формирование отчетов по результатам, предельным значениям и устойчивости.
Возможные ошибки при запуске и их устранение
Даже после правильной активации пользователи могут столкнуться с сообщениями об ошибках. Одна из самых распространенных — "Модель не сходится". Это означает, что заданные ограничения противоречат друг другу, и не существует комбинации переменных, которая удовлетворяла бы всем условиям одновременно.
Другая частая проблема — сообщение "Целевая ячейка не сходится". Это говорит о том, что решение может расти или уменьшаться бесконечно, обычно из-за отсутствия необходимых ограничений. Также возможна ошибка "Не найдено допустимого решения", если начальные значения в ячейках слишком далеки от оптимальных или ограничения слишком жесткие.
Для устранения проблем проверьте логику формул в целевой ячейке. Убедитесь, что нет циклических ссылок, которые могут нарушить процесс вычисления. Иногда помогает изменение начальных значений в изменяемых ячейках на более реалистичные перед запуском поиска.
- 🔍 Проверьте отсутствие циклических ссылок в формулах.
- 🔍 Убедитесь, что тип переменных соответствует методу решения.
- 🔍 Ослабьте ограничения, если модель не сходится.
- 🔍 Измените начальные значения переменных на приближенные к ожидаемым.
В сложных случаях может потребоваться изменение параметров самого движка поиска. В окне настройки нажмите кнопку Параметры и попробуйте увеличить время вычисления или количество итераций, а также снизить относительную погрешность.
Сравнение методов вычисления
Выбор правильного метода решения в окне параметров является ключевым моментом. Каждый алгоритм заточен под определенный тип математических задач, и использование неподходящего метода может привести к ложному локальному оптимуму или полному отказу в вычислениях.
| Метод | Тип задачи | Особенности |
|---|---|---|
| Простая симплекс-линейная | Линейные уравнения | Работает быстро, дает точный результат для линейных зависимостей. |
| GRG Нелинейный | Гладкие нелинейные функции | Использует градиентный спуск, может застрять в локальном оптимуме. |
| Эволюционный | Нелинейные с разрывами | Медленный, но находит глобальный оптимум в сложных условиях. |
| LP Simplex | Линейное программирование | Аналог симплекс-метода для специфических линейных задач. |
Для большинства стандартных бизнес-задач, таких как расчет прибыли или оптимизация бюджета, достаточно линейного или нелинейного метода. Эволюционный поиск следует применять только тогда, когда другие методы не дают результата, так как он требует значительно больше вычислительных ресурсов.
Часто задаваемые вопросы
Почему кнопка Поиск решения исчезла после обновления Excel?
При обновлении Office настройки надстроек могут сброситься. Повторите процедуру включения через меню Файл -> Параметры -> Надстройки и заново установите галочку активации.
Можно ли использовать Поиск решения в Excel Online?
На данный момент полная версия надстройки Поиск решения недоступна в браузерной версии Excel Online. Для работы с этим инструментом необходимо использовать десктопное приложение для Windows или macOS.
Какова максимальное количество переменных в задаче?
В стандартной версии надстройки ограничение составляет до 200 изменяемых ячеек. Для задач с большим количеством переменных требуются специализированные версии или сторонние плагины.
Сохраняются ли настройки поиска вместе с файлом?
Да, все параметры, ограничения и настройки модели сохраняются непосредственно в файле Excel. При повторном открытии файла на другом компьютере (где включена надстройка) модель будет готова к работе.
Секретный параметр времени
В параметрах поиска можно вручную задать время вычисления. По умолчанию стоит 100 секунд, но для очень сложных моделей его можно увеличить до 32767 секунд, что позволит программе искать решение дольше, прежде чем выдать ошибку.